Federal Government Approves Indiana Welfare Fixes

(INDIANAPOLIS) - The federal government is approving the steps Indiana is taking to fix glitches in its plan to privatize the delivery of some welfare benefits.

Federal officials say Indiana had broken federal food stamp laws by bypassing state employees in some cases.
